Maharashtra reported 4,026 new COVID-19 cases, 6,365 recoveries and 53 deaths on Tuesday (December 8), taking the total number of cases in the state to 18,59,367. There are 73,374 active cases in the state and 17,37,080 patients have recovered so far. The death toll in Maharashtra has reached 47,827.

In total 1,13,77,074 people have been tested in Maharashtra. The states recovery rate is 93.42 per cent, while the mortality rate is 2.57 per cent. Currently, 5,617 people are institutional quarantine and 5,48,961 are home quarantine.

Mumbai reported 585 new COVID-19 cases, 565 recoveries and seven deaths on Tuesday (December 8), taking the total number of cases in the financial capital to 2,87,175. According to Brihanmumbai Municipal Corporation (BMC) data, there are 12,077 active cases and 2,63,354 patients have completely recovered so far. The death toll is at 10,920 in the city. The recovery rate stands at 92 per cent. At present 20,13,277 tests have been conducted by the BMC. There are 453 contaminated zones in slums and chawls while 5,373 buildings are sealed by the BMC.

Meanwhile, India reported 32,080 new COVID-19 cases, 36,635 recoveries and 402 deaths in the last 24 hours, taking the country's tally to 97,35,850 according to the data by the Union Ministry of Health and Family Welfare on Tuesday (December 8). While in total 92,15,581 have completely recovered. The death toll is at 1,41,360 in the country. At present, there are 3,78,909 active cases. According to the ICMR, 14,98,36,767 samples have been tested up to December 8.
